Uniform distribution cdf matlab tutorial pdf

This matlab function returns the cumulative distribution function cdf for the oneparameter distribution family specified by name and the distribution parameter a, evaluated at the values in x. Use the probability distribution function app to create an interactive plot of the cumulative distribution function cdf or probability density function pdf for a probability distribution. Mar 17, 2019 binomial, poisson, uniform and normal distribution were discussed in this video, examples were also provided. The probability density function pdf of the continuous uniform distribution is. Further to colins answer, goodness of fit for uniform distribution can be calculated using a pearsons chisquared test. Thats why this page is called uniform distributions with an s. On the otherhand, mean and variance describes a random variable only partially. Dec 27, 2012 a brief introduction to the continuous uniform distribution. Let us generate a random sample of size 100 from beta distribution beta5, 2. Alternatively, consider a uniform distribution on 0. A deck of cards has a uniform distribution because the likelihood of. This matlab function returns the probability density function pdf for the oneparameter distribution family specified by name and the distribution parameter a, evaluated at the values in x. F cumulative distribution function matlab fcdf mathworks. As a motivation, let us look at one matlab example.

Here is a graph of the continuous uniform distribution with a 1, b 3. I also work through an example of finding a probability and a percentile. For an infrequently occurring event, the parameter lambda can be viewed as the mean rate, or. In statistics, a type of probability distribution in which all outcomes are equally likely. Example 3 in the documentation shows how to apply it to a uniform distribution. The inversion method relies on the principle that continuous cumulative distribution functions cdfs range uniformly over the open interval 0,1. Continuous uniform probability density function matlab. Matlab possibility distribution tutorial binomial, poisson. For each element of x, compute the probability density function pdf at x of a discrete uniform distribution which assumes the integer values 1n with equal probability. Aside from use as an approximation for the binomial distribution, the poisson distribution has another common interpretation. Consequently, the uniform distribution is parametrized entirely by the endpoints of its domain and its probability density function is constant on the interval. The concepts of pdf probability density function and cdf cumulative distribution function is very important in computer graphics. Computes a chosen cumulative distribution function. This distribution is appropriate for representing roundoff errors in values tabulated to a particular number of decimal places.

For example, unifrnd3,5,3,1,1,1 produces a 3by1 vector of random numbers from the uniform distribution with lower endpoint 3 and upper endpoint 5. The underlying implementation uses the double class and will only be accurate for n density function pdf. How to plot pdf and cdf for a normal distribution in matlab. Empirical cdf plots are used to compare data cdfs to cdfs for particular. The proof of this is a straightforward calculation. If two random variables x and y have the same pdf, then they will have the same cdf and therefore their mean and variance will be same. Uniform probability distribution object matlab mathworks. If u is a uniform random number on 0,1, then x f1 u generates a random number x from any continuous distribution with the specified cdf f. Procedure for plotting any pdf in matlab gaussianwaves. The uniform distribution has a constant probability density function between its two parameters, lower the minimum and upper the maximum. Aug 23, 2015 about uniform distribution pdf learn more about distribution, pdf, cdf, uniform, gaussian statistics and machine learning toolbox.

Probability density function matlab pdf mathworks nordic. Normal inverse cumulative distribution function matlab. The uniform distribution also called the rectangular distribution is a twoparameter family of curves that is notable because it has a constant probability distribution function pdf between its two bounding parameters. Generate random numbers using uniform distribution inversion. If you have access to the matlab stats toolbox you can perform this fairly simply by using the chi2gof function.

To use pdf, create a uniformdistribution probability distribution object and pass the object as an input argument or specify the probability distribution name and its parameters. The uniform distribution also generalizes to multiple variates, each. For this reason the logic of the previous section does not apply directly and other methods must be used. Jun 17, 2019 procedure for plotting any pdf in matlab. A deck of cards has a uniform distribution because the likelihood of drawing a. This will give you a more or less uniform distribution. The distribution specific functions can accept parameters of multiple uniform distributions. The standard uniform distribution, which may be returned using uniformdistribution, is taken on the interval.

An introduction to the continuous uniform distribution. Normal probability density function matlab normpdf. Statistics and machine learning toolbox also offers the generic function pdf, which supports various probability distributions. Dec 03, 2019 pdf and cdf define a random variable completely. The rand function in matlab returns uniformly distributed pseudorandom values from the open interval 0, 1, but we often need random numbers of other kind of distributions. Because there are an infinite number of possible constants a and b, there are an infinite number of possible uniform distributions. Probability and statistics functions matlab tutorial. Poisson distribution an overview sciencedirect topics. Continuous uniform cumulative distribution function. Also, assume f is continuous and strictly increasing as a. About uniform distribution pdf learn more about distribution, pdf, cdf, uniform, gaussian statistics and machine learning toolbox. Because they are so important, they shouldnt be buried into a very long lesson on monte carlo methods, but we will use them in the next coming chapters and thus, they need to be introduced at this point in the lesson.

A random process whose cdf is differentiable example. Continuous uniform cumulative distribution function matlab. The probability distribution function or pdf scratchapixel. Note that the distributionspecific function normpdf is faster than the generic function pdf. Excel doesnt provide any functions for the uniform distribution.

Tutorial 25 probability density function and cdf edadata science. Computes probability density function pdf for a specified distribution. An empirical cumulative distribution function cdf plot shows the proportion of data less than or equal to each x value, as a function of x. Cumulative distribution function matlab cdf mathworks. The length of time x, needed by students in a particular course to complete a 1 hour exam is a random variable with pdf given by for the random variable x, find the value k that makes fx a probability density function pdf find the cumulative distribution function cdf graph the pdf and the cdf use the cdf to find prx. Xy iscalledthejoint probability density function ofxand y. The discrete uniform distribution is a simple distribution that puts equal weight on the integers from one to n. Run the command by entering it in the matlab command window. Use generic distribution functions cdf, icdf, pdf, random with a specified distribution name uniform and parameters.

Computes the inverse of the cumulative distribution function quantile. A uniform distribution over the interval 0, 1 has a pdf and cdf as follows. Beyond the second dimension, unifrnd ignores trailing dimensions with a size of 1. A scalar input is expanded to a constant matrix with the same dimensions as the other inputs. The continuous uniform distribution is the probability distribution of random number selection from the continuous interval between a and b. Probability distribution functions pmf, pdf, cdf duration. Nonuniform random numbers seedevroye 1986 if the distribution has a name normal, poisson, gamma. Therefore, fx is a valid probability density function. About uniform distribution pdf matlab answers matlab. Ndsu uniform distribution ece 341 jsg 1 rev september 26, 2011. Instead you can use the following functions provided by the real statistics resource pack.

360 1471 877 1093 1349 431 474 545 408 249 1644 1187 1590 321 430 114 1601 327 941 1040 965 1288 429 1351 404 1448 450 1091 1456 901 1133 1187 1266 761